Elements and Performance Criteria
- Contribute to a productive work environment
- Collect and interpret information on working in the industry, including employment terms and conditions
- Perform personal work practices to contribute positively to quality, productivity and effective relationships in the work environment
- Comply with industry and workplace-specific management structures and lines of reporting
- Follow work schedule according to workplace policies and procedures
- Perform job-specific work practices and comply with the principles of ethical conduct, WHS guidelines, environmental processes and industry best practice
- Observe and understand the need for workplace confidentiality
- Recognise animals in the workplace
- Use industry terminology
- Incorporate animal needs in conduct of work practices
- Identify and follow workplace procedures relevant to animal care work
- Complete work routines with consideration of animal health and wellbeing priorities
- Handle and interact with animal with due consideration to the risks and the social and behavioural characteristics of the species
- Comply with hygiene protocols to ensure animal health
- Follow security protocols to ensure animal safety
